What Is the Average Cost to Remodel a Kitchen?

driscoll home enhancement image h

The average cost to remodel a kitchen is $25,000 to $70,000, depending on size and materials. A basic remodel costs $10,000–$25,000, while a high-end renovation can exceed $75,000, with cabinets and labor being the biggest expenses.

Average Kitchen Remodel Cost in 2026

National Average Cost Range

In 2026, kitchen remodelling costs will continue to rise due to inflation, labour shortages, and material demand. According to recent industry data, the average homeowner spends around $27,000, with most projects falling between $14,600 and $41,600.

However, averages can be misleading. A kitchen remodel isn’t a one-size-fits-all project, it’s more like buying a car. You can go basic, mid-range, or luxury depending on your preferences.

Here’s a clearer picture:

  • Low-end remodel: $10,000 – $25,000
  • Mid-range remodel: $30,000 – $75,000
  • High-end remodel: $75,000 – $150,000+

Cost by Project Size

The size and scope of your kitchen play a massive role in the total cost.

  • Small kitchens can still cost $15,000–$25,000
  • Medium kitchens often land between $40,000–$65,000
  • Large luxury kitchens can easily exceed $150,000

Why such a wide gap? Because remodelling isn’t just about space, it’s about choices.

Kitchen Remodel Cost Breakdown

Cabinets and Storage

Cabinets are the backbone of your kitchen, and your budget. They can take up 30% to 40% of the total cost in many remodels.

  • Stock cabinets: $3,000 – $6,000
  • Semi-custom: $8,000 – $15,000
  • Custom cabinets: $20,000 – $40,000+

Think of cabinets like the skeleton of your kitchen. Everything else builds around them.

Countertops and Surfaces

Countertops are where function meets style. Whether you go for laminate or quartz, the price varies dramatically.

  • Budget: $1,500 – $3,000
  • Mid-range: $4,000 – $8,000
  • Premium: $10,000 – $20,000

Quartz and granite remain top choices due to durability and resale value.

Appliances

Appliances are another major expense, and a place where people often overspend.

  • Basic package: $3,000 – $6,000
  • Mid-range: $6,000 – $15,000
  • Luxury appliances: $20,000+

Smart appliances and energy-efficient models are trending in 2026.

Labor and Installation

Labour typically accounts for 25% to 35% of your total budget. This includes:

  • Plumbing
  • Electrical work
  • Installation
  • Demolition

Skilled labour isn’t cheap, but cutting corners here can cost more in the long run.

Factors That Influence Kitchen Remodel Costs

Kitchen Size

Larger kitchens naturally cost more, but not always proportionally. A small kitchen with luxury finishes can cost more than a large basic one.

Material Quality

Materials can make or break your budget. Choosing marble over laminate or custom cabinets over stock options can double your costs instantly.

Layout Changes

Want to move your sink or knock down a wall? Be prepared to pay extra.

Layout changes can add $5,000 to $25,000+ due to plumbing and structural work.

Location

Where you live matters; costs can vary by 40% to 60% across different regions.

Urban areas tend to be significantly more expensive due to higher labour and permit costs.

Budget Levels Explained

Low Budget Remodel

A low-budget remodel focuses on cosmetic updates rather than structural changes. Think of it as giving your kitchen a facelift instead of a full makeover.

You might repaint cabinets, install new lighting, or swap out hardware. It’s perfect if your kitchen layout already works well.

Mid-Range Remodel

This is where most homeowners land. A mid-range remodel balances cost and quality.

You’ll likely replace cabinets, upgrade countertops, install new appliances, and maybe tweak the layout slightly. It’s the sweet spot for value and functionality.

High-End Remodel

This is the dream kitchen territory. Everything is customised, from cabinetry to appliances.

You might add an island, knock down walls, or install luxury finishes. It’s expensive, but the results can be stunning.

Hidden Costs to Expect

Here’s where things get tricky. Many homeowners underestimate these:

  • Permits and inspections
  • Unexpected plumbing issues
  • Electrical upgrades
  • Structural repairs
  • Design fees

It’s smart to set aside 10–20% of your budget for surprises.

How to Save Money on a Kitchen Remodel

Want to cut costs without sacrificing quality? Here’s how:

  • Keep the existing layout
  • Refinish cabinets instead of replacing them
  • Mix high-end and budget materials
  • Shop for deals on appliances
  • Do small DIY tasks

Even small changes can save thousands.

FAQs

How much does it cost to remodel a kitchen on average?

The average cost is $25,000 to $70,000, depending on size, materials, and labor.

Can I remodel a kitchen for $20,000?

Yes, but it will likely be a basic remodel with cosmetic updates and minimal layout changes.

What is the most expensive part of a kitchen remodel?

Cabinets are usually the most expensive, taking up to 40% of the total budget.

How long does a kitchen remodel take?

Most kitchen remodels take 4 to 12 weeks, depending on complexity.

Is it cheaper to remodel or replace a kitchen?

Remodeling is usually cheaper unless the kitchen requires major structural changes.
